Sash repair services focus on restoring the functionality and appearance of window sashes, which are the movable parts of a window that hold the glass and allow for opening and closing. Over time, sashes can become damaged or worn due to exposure to the elements, frequent use, or accidents. Repairing a sash typically involves fixing issues such as broken or rotting wood, damaged or malfunctioning hardware, and issues with the sash's alignment. Skilled professionals can replace or repair individual components to ensure the sash operates smoothly and maintains its aesthetic appeal.
These services are essential for addressing common problems like dr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, and compromised security. When sashes are damaged or misaligned, they can lead to energy inefficiency by allowing air leaks, which can increase heating and cooling costs. Repairing or restoring sashes can improve window performance, reduce drafts, and enhance the overall comfort of a property. Additionally, fixing damaged sashes can prevent further deterioration that might lead to more extensive and costly repairs down the line.

Per-Window Repair Cost - The typical cost to repair a sash window ranges from $150 to $400 per window, depending on size and damage extent. For example, replacing a broken sash cord might cost around $150, while restoring multiple sashes can reach higher amounts.
Material and Repair Type - Repair costs vary based on materials used; wood sash repairs generally fall between $200 and $500 per window. Vinyl or aluminum repairs tend to be more affordable, often ranging from $150 to $350.
Full Sash Replacement - Complete replacement of a sash can cost between $300 and $700 per window, depending on the size and complexity. Custom or historic sash replacements may incur higher expenses.
Additional Repair Factors - Costs can increase if additional work such as repainting or hardware replacement is needed, typically adding $50 to $150 per window.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ific repair requ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of sash repair services are available? Local service providers offer repairs such as sash cord replacement, sash window reglazing, hardware repairs, and frame restoration to improve window functionality and appearance.
How do I know if my sash window needs repair? Signs include difficulty opening or closing, drafts, broken or rotting frames, or visible damage to the sash or hardware.
Are sash repairs suitable for historic or older windows? Yes, many providers specialize in restoring and repairing historic sash windows to preserve their original character and functionality.
What materials are used in sash repair? Repair services typically involve using wood, replacement hardware, weatherstripping, and glazing compounds to restore window performance.
